Paige deposited $200 into a bank that offers 3.3% interest rate, compounded daily. In how many years will her balance be $400?
A) 17.7
B) 18.5
C) 20.9
D) 21.8

Answer:

20.9 years

Explanation:

The equation for interested compounded daily is:

[tex]N=N_{0}*(1+\frac{i}{365})^{365*n}[/tex]

Where 'N' is the final value, 'N0' is the initial value deposited, and 'i' is the interest rate, plugging in the given data:

[tex]400=200*(1+\frac{0.033}{365})^{365*n}\\2=1.00009^{(365*n)}\\log(2) = 365*n*log(1.00009)\\n= \frac{log(2)}{365*log(1.00009)}\\n= 20.9[/tex]

It will take 20.9 years for her balance to reach $400
